Police Blotter

 

March 20, 2024



Tuesday, March 12

4:08 p.m .: Hot dog? No – Report of a dog left in a vehicle parked outside of Maple Hall. A deputy checked and found a window was open and the dog was fine, other than barking a lot. Commercial St., La Conner.

Wednesday, March 13

12:14 p.m .: What rules of the road? – Report of an erratically driven vehicle entering town. The caller told dispatch the car had crossed the bridge. The call was transferred to Swinomish PD. La Conner-Whitney Rd. Greater La Conner.

Thursday, March 14

6:39 p.m .: Is this yours? – Retailer found a wallet and was able to provide the deputy a name on the credit cards and ID. The deputy found the person’s number and told them where the wallet was. The owner picked it up at the store. Morris St., La Conner.

Saturday, March 16

3:54 p.m .: Is this parking? No – Deputy responded to parking problem on northbound Best Road. Several drivers stopped to look at flowers and parked over the fog line. Drivers moved or left when asked. Best / McLean Rds., Greater La Conner.


6:37 p.m .: Is this parking? Still no – Deputy responded to a traffic hazard where several cars blocked Fir Island Road so drivers could take pictures of snow geese. A deputy made an announcement to move and all drivers did. Fir Island, Conway.

7:08 p.m .: Is that hot? Yes! – A caller said her vehicle was smoking. She pulled over and got out before it ignited. When responders arrived, flames were visible. The fire was put out and the vehicle towed away. Best Rd., Greater La Conner.
